Yes, we're working on improvements there, too. We got about half the team to Karthik's presentation at CMP, and we're going to create a Game Analysis, Strategy, and Scouting group (though I'm not sold on the GASS acronym) which will be a cross section of departments. After game reveal, this group will break down the rules (especially scoring) to help formulate the requirements/goals for design. They will also prowl CD looking for ideas and doing "advance scouting" throughout the season. This group will incorporate the drive team, and will design the controls - to date, our controls usually reflect what is easiest for the programmers to code rather than what lets the drivers work most effectively.
Finally, at competition, having the scouts and drive team work together from the get-go should help both with qualification strategy sessions and with alliance selection; poor communication and lack of trust between what little scouting we had and the drive team was an issue in previous years; it worked a bit better this year because of personalities, and we want to make it work by design.
